  11. Ok sailed in B735 on the Enchanted in September and just got off the Royal D726. So these two cabins are the same as the ones in your question. Just on opposite sides of the deck. Baja deck cabins have a decent size balcony, but more interior space. It is closer to the Suite lounge. (Deck 14) D726 (opposite of the cabin in your question) has a very large balcony but the interior was a little cramped with too much furniture. We moved some of the furniture to the bedroom which is also smaller. Deck 9 is an easy 2 flights down to deck 7. I would choose B734 for more in cabin space. Both cabins are fabulous.

  16. When we booked a cabana a few years ago, I think the limit was six people. There was a group who tired to bring more, told no. Then tried to rotate folks in and out, told no, then left. Price was $220.00. It was wonderful. One piece of advice I can give is head for the front or rear elevators (depending on the location of the Sanctuary) after boarding. Take those elevators up to the right deck. If directed to the central elevators go up a floor and over. I know some folks will book an afternoon on a port day and visit after their trip ashore.

  23. You need to check the terms and conditions of your credit card insurance and also consult an insurance expert. Sometimes conditions apply. For example many do not cover pre existing conditions. Also for those that do, typically you must buy the policy with a short period of time from your first deposit for the trip. Usually under 20 days. Perhaps post on the insurance forum.
